1. Maldives
The Maldives is known for its stunning white sandy beaches, clear turquoise waters, and luxurious overwater bungalows. The best time to visit is during the dry season from November to April, when you can enjoy plenty of sunshine and warm temperatures. The beaches in the Maldives are famous for their pristine water clarity, soft powdery sand, and breathtaking ocean views.
2. Bora Bora, French Polynesia
Bora Bora is a dream destination with its iconic overwater bungalows and vibrant coral reefs. The best time to visit is from May to October, during the dry season when you can experience sunny days and minimal rainfall. The beaches in Bora Bora boast crystal-clear waters, silky white sand, and stunning mountain backdrops.
3. Maui, Hawaii
Maui is a paradise for sun lovers with its diverse landscapes, from pristine beaches to lush tropical forests. The best time to visit is from April to May or September to November when the weather is pleasant and the crowds are smaller. Maui’s beaches offer a mix of golden sands, clear waters for swimming and snorkeling, and picturesque sunsets.
4. Seychelles
The Seychelles is a group of 115 islands known for their lush tropical beauty and secluded beaches. The best time to visit is from April to May or October to November, when the weather is sunny and dry. Seychelles beaches are characterized by their powdery white sand, emerald waters, and granite boulders that dot the coastline.
5. Gold Coast, Australia
The Gold Coast is a popular destination for sun lovers with its endless stretches of sandy beaches and vibrant surf culture. The best time to visit is from March to May or September to November when the weather is warm and sunny. Gold Coast beaches are famous for their excellent water clarity, golden sands, and world-class surfing conditions.
6. Phuket, Thailand
Phuket is Thailand’s largest island and a favorite destination for beachgoers seeking sun, sand, and sea. The best time to visit is from November to February when the weather is dry and sunny. Phuket’s beaches offer a mix of soft white sands, clear blue waters, and stunning limestone cliffs.
7. Fiji
Fiji is an archipelago of over 300 islands known for its pristine beaches, crystal-clear waters, and vibrant coral reefs. The best time to visit is from July to September when you can enjoy sunny days and minimal rainfall. Fiji’s beaches are renowned for their soft white sand, warm waters perfect for snorkeling, and lush tropical surroundings.
8. Costa Rica
Costa Rica is a tropical paradise with diverse landscapes, including beautiful beaches along both the Pacific and Caribbean coasts. The best time to visit is from December to April when the weather is dry and sunny. Costa Rica’s beaches offer a mix of black, white, and golden sands, clear waters for swimming and surfing, and lush rainforest backdrops.
9. The Bahamas
The Bahamas is an archipelago of over 700 islands known for their stunning beaches, warm turquoise waters, and vibrant marine life. The best time to visit is from December to April when the weather is sunny and dry. The Bahamas’ beaches feature powdery white sand, crystal-clear waters for snorkeling and diving, and colorful coral reefs.
10. Barbados
Barbados is a Caribbean gem with its beautiful beaches, vibrant culture, and warm hospitality. The best time to visit is from December to April when you can enjoy sunny days and gentle breezes. Barbados’ beaches are famous for their fine white sand, clear azure waters, and lively beachfront bars and restaurants.
11. Turks and Caicos Islands
The Turks and Caicos Islands are a hidden gem in the Caribbean with their pristine beaches and turquoise waters. The best time to visit is from December to April when the weather is sunny and dry. The beaches in Turks and Caicos boast soft white sand, crystal-clear waters teeming with marine life, and secluded coves perfect for relaxation.
12. Riviera Maya, Mexico
Riviera Maya is a tropical paradise along Mexico’s Caribbean coastline with its stunning beaches and ancient Mayan ruins. The best time to visit is from December to April when you can experience sunny days and comfortable temperatures. Riviera Maya’s beaches offer powdery white sand, clear turquoise waters, and easy access to the region’s cenotes and archaeological sites.

Compare the climate and weather patterns of the 12 tropical destinations
When planning a tropical beach getaway, understanding the climate and weather patterns of each destination is crucial for sun lovers seeking the perfect sunny escape.
Average Temperature, Rainfall, and Humidity Levels
- 1. Cancun, Mexico: Cancun enjoys a tropical climate with average temperatures ranging from 75°F to 88°F. The rainy season typically falls between June and October, with high humidity levels. The best time to visit for sun lovers is from December to April when the weather is dry and sunny.
- 2. Maui, Hawaii: Maui experiences warm temperatures throughout the year, averaging between 75°F to 85°F. Rainfall is more frequent from November to March, with humidity levels varying based on the location. The best time to visit for sun lovers is from April to September for optimal beach weather.
- 3. Phuket, Thailand: Phuket has a tropical monsoon climate with temperatures averaging between 75°F to 89°F. The monsoon season occurs from May to October, bringing heavy rainfall and high humidity. The best time to visit for sun lovers is from November to February when the weather is drier and sunnier.
Impact of Monsoons and Weather Phenomena
- 1. Bali, Indonesia: Bali experiences a tropical monsoon climate with temperatures ranging from 77°F to 91°F. The island’s rainy season lasts from November to March, with higher humidity levels. Sun lovers should visit from May to August for the best weather conditions.
- 2. Maldives: The Maldives has a tropical maritime climate with temperatures averaging between 77°F to 88°F. The southwest monsoon brings rainfall from May to November, while the northeast monsoon occurs from December to April. Sun lovers should plan their visit during the northeast monsoon for sunny days.
- 3. Barbados: Barbados enjoys a tropical climate with temperatures ranging from 75°F to 85°F. The island experiences a wet season from June to November, with high humidity levels. The best time to visit for sun lovers is from December to April when the weather is drier and sunnier.
